Output 5e8bfba54c01fd4068cb68cf561ac8039aeb786ff94de65b0ae2a572040d533f:1

value
1000311
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e632ac6d2d678fb467d0a81d4631ecca8ce2a71a OP_EQUALVERIFY OP_CHECKSIG
address
1MzB7yrsta7Qb2p8ED5xVSqtT2PLR2QWrC
transaction
5e8bfba54c01fd4068cb68cf561ac8039aeb786ff94de65b0ae2a572040d533f
confirmations
495681
spent
true